Forescout found 22 internet-facing Rockwell Automation programmable logic controllers (PLCs) in cities hit by recent cyberattacks on US water utilities. Nineteen used the same mobile carrier network. Its August 3 scan counted 4,407 exposed Rockwell controllers worldwide, including 2,844 in the United States, but Forescout could not confirm any were compromised. That figure counts exposed controllers, not water utilities or confirmed victims. Forescout said the publicly described effects could be achieved without a vulnerability exploit: attackers changed IP addresses and set passwords on controllers that were already reachable, causing operators to lose visibility and, in some cases, control of connected equipment. Neither the government alerts nor Forescout's analysis explains how the attackers found, selected, or initially accessed their targets. Water and wastewater utilities in at least seven states have reported incidents since July 27, the FBI and EPA said in a July 30 public service announcement. The Hacker News found on August 6 that Forescout's post says the announcement confirmed at least 12 states, while the FBI page says seven. No agency has attributed the campaign. Whatever the final count, defenders can act now by taking the controllers off the public internet. Exposing EtherNet/IP on port 44818 creates an unauthenticated path that, depending on device configuration, lets an attacker identify a controller or write settings to it, Forescout said. Forescout found more than 70% of the US-based exposed controllers on large mobile carrier networks. The FBI and EPA recommend strong authentication, updates and logging for cellular modems, with remote access isolated through a private APN, VPN or similar architecture. A July 30 Censys snapshot found 4,148 exposed Rockwell/Allen-Bradley EtherNet/IP hosts, with Verizon Business, AT&T Mobility and T-Mobile USA accounting for 59%.
